\nPosition Overview: We're seeking an Asphalt Plant Supervisor to become an integral part of our team at Divet Hill Quarry & Asphalt Plant. Reporting to the Quarry Manager, this role is key to our operations, focusing on batching asphalt, performing general maintenance, and ensuring the smooth operation of our asphalt plant in line with our safety, environmental, and quality standards
Key Responsibilities\nOperate and control the asphalt batching plant in line with production schedulesAccurately batch materials (aggregates, bitumen, fillers) to meet mix design specificationsMonitor plant performance, temperatures, moisture content, and output to ensure consistent qualityCarry out routine plant inspections and basic maintenance checksAdjust plant settings to maintain product quality and efficiencyRecord production data, stock levels, and quality control results accuratelyCoordinate with quarry operatives, plant operators, and site supervisors to ensure smooth operationsEnsure compliance with health, safety, and environmental regulations at all timesIdentify and report plant faults or material issues promptlyMaintain housekeeping standards across the batching plant area.
\n Skills, Knowledge & Expertise\nPrevious experience operating an asphalt batching plant or working within a quarry/heavy industrial environmentGood understanding of asphalt mix designs, material properties and quality control standardsAbility to use computerised batching control systems and interpret production specifications.Basic mechanical knowledge with strong problem-solving skillsSound knowledge of health, safety and environmental requirements within a quarry settingReliable, detail-oriented and able to work independently or as part of a team
